Abrasive abrasives are tools used for grinding, grinding and polishing. Abrasive abrasives are widely used in the processing of non-metallic materials such as stone, ceramics, and glass, as well as in machinery manufacturing and other metal processing industries. During the use of the abrasive tool, when the abrasive grains become blunt, due to the partial fracture of the abrasive grain itself or the fracture of the bond, the abrasive grains fall off partially or completely from the abrasive tool, and the abrasive grains continue to act on the working surface of the abrasive tool New cutting edges appear, or new sharp abrasive grains are constantly in contact, so that the abrasive can maintain the grinding performance for a certain period of time. This self-sharpening of abrasive tools is a prominent feature of abrasive tools compared with general cutting tools.
abrasive material
Abrasives used in stone grinding and polishing mainly include common abrasive white corundum, black silicon carbide, green silicon carbide and diamond. White corundum microhardness 2200~2300kg/mm2, black silicon carbide microhardness 3100~3300kg/mm2, green silicon carbide microhardness 3200~3340kg/mm2, diamond microhardness 8000~10000kg/mm2, diamond microhardness 8000 ~10000 kg/mm2. Granularity number: Ovi 4#~WO.5 (finer).
From the order of hardness, processed granite can be divided into diamond, green silicon carbide, and black silicon carbide, and processed marble can be divided into green silicon carbide, black silicon carbide (hard), and white corundum (soft). From the analysis of material cost, it is diamond, green silicon carbide, black silicon carbide, and white corundum.

- Commonly used particle sizes are 30#, 50#, 100#, 200#, 400#, 600#, 800#, 1000#, 1500#, 3000#, etc., generally from coarse to fine, and gradually select the grinding pad for grinding and polishing .
According to the requirements of different stone materials, various raw materials in diamond grinding discs are different, such as the content of diamond micropowder (also called tension) and its auxiliary materials, which are combined together, usually called formula.
According to the classification of stone, diamond grinding discs can also be divided into granite grinding discs and marble grinding discs. In general, marble grinding pads are easier to grind and polish. Granite discs are more difficult to grind and polish due to their hardness. There are also some special stones, such as the black series of stones are easy to fade; red granite (such as Indian red, South African red, etc.) is hard and difficult to grind and polish; series etc. For these stone materials, it is necessary to choose a targeted abrasive pad for grinding and polishing to achieve the ideal grinding and polishing effect.
Diamond grinding discs can be made into flexible grinding discs and rigid grinding discs. According to different grinding and polishing needs, it is generally recommended to use rigid grinding discs (also known as hard grinding discs) in the overall grinding of stones below 400#, such as 30#, 50#, 100# , 200#, 400#, 600#, 800#, 1000#, 1500#, 2000#, 3000# use flexible grinding wheels. In this way, the flatness of the stone can be very good, and at the same time, a good polishing effect can be achieved.
